Extension units
Depending on the complexity of the automation function, the capacity of the basic unit for I/O modules can be increased up to max. 90 slots by the addition of up to 6 extension units.
Extension units EE1 to EE3 are connected to the central pro- cessing unit via I/O bus 1 (A) and the interface module for I/O bus 1 (A). These extension units are accommodated in the basic cabinet. Extension units EE4 to EE6 are components of the extension cabinet and thus connected to the central processing unit via I/O bus 2 (B) and the interface module for I/O bus 2 (B).
